Today, we’re excited to introduce another Deliverability Data source, our AI-driven SmartSeeds! SmartSeeds work alongside our Consumer Network and our CoreSeeds to accurately reflect inbox behaviors of real users and provide you with a complete picture of true deliverability for your email program. The insights into subscriber engagement that you get from SmartSeeds is unlike any other signal in the industry. SmartSeeds are: • Powered by advanced analytics and machine learning and provide deliverability monitoring with additional intelligent insights. • Individual personas that mimic what real users do with their emails. Since we know that Google and other major Mailbox Providers filter email based on engagement, we can recreate the most important engagement groupings and see how they place the email (inbox vs spam). Flesch reading score

Flesch reading score measures how complex a text is. The lower the score, the more difficult the text is to read. The Flesch readability score uses the average length of your sentences (measured by the number of words) and the average number of syllables per word in an equation to calculate the reading ease. Text with a very high Flesch reading ease score (about 100) is straightforward and easy to read, with short sentences and no words of more than two syllables. Usually, a reading ease score of 60-70 is considered acceptable/normal for web copy.
